Do You Need Drain Cleaning or Sewer Cleaning?

One clogged fixture usually points to a local drain problem. Multiple fixtures backing up at once can point to a deeper sewer line issue. Here’s a quick way to tell the difference:

Drain Cleaning May Be Needed Sewer Cleaning May Be Needed
One sink, tub, shower, or toilet is draining slowly Several fixtures are draining poorly, gurgling, or backing up together
The problem appears to stay near one sink, tub, shower, or toilet Water comes up through tubs, toilets, basement drains, or floor drains
The likely cause is everyday buildup like hair, soap residue, grease, food waste, or small debris Tree roots, heavy buildup, damaged pipe, or a main line blockage may be involved
The clog improves after cleaning and no other drains start acting up Backups keep returning, smell like sewage, or spread to more than one fixture

5 Signs Your Creve Coeur, MO Drain Needs to be Cleaned

To protect your home from drain issues and water damage, keep track of your drain's capabilities and be aware of signs that you need to have it cleaned. We've picked out our five top signs to be aware of below:

1. Slow Drains

If it's taking a while for your drains to remove water, it could be clogged. No matter how hard you try, everyone occasionally sends more than water down the drain, and over time hair, food scraps, toiletries, and more ammasses into a clog. Professional cleaning can clear your pipes, improving your drains' performance.

2. Water Backing Up

Depending on your home's plumbing, having a blockage in one area can cause water to back up in another. For example, if your toilet line is clogged, the toilet could initially appear to flush as normal. Instead, water could back up out of a drain in your shower, unable to properly flow into the correct pipe.

3. Foul Odors

Pay attention to nasty scents in and around your drain. This could be caused by bacteria or fungi, but that's not the only cause. Foul odors can also be the result of sewage backup or air getting stuck in the pipes. Right now, it's just a bad smell, but extended exposure can be dangerous.

4. Gurgling Sounds

If your line has a partial clog, you could hear gurgling or bubbling noises coming from trapped air. Your drain is partially functioning, but creates bubbles and air pockets that further decrease your house's plumbing performance. Besides being annoying, these sounds are signals that something larger could be wrong.

5. Multiple Clogged Lines

Finally, all each of the warning signs can worsen by having multiple clogged lines. The more clogs and blocks in your home's plumbing, the more you will see slow drains, water backup, foul odors, and gurgling sounds in each of the drains. It's not always multiple clogs, though – sometimes it is actually a single major blockage, deep in your system.

If these issues are not just local to one drain, but are spread throughout your house, you might actually be up against a larger problem: Issues with your main sewer line. A main sewer line issue is a large problem because sewage can potentially contaminate your home's clean water supply. If you suspect your sewer system is broken, it's important to reach out to a plumber right away.

Common Drain Cleaning Problems in Creve Coeur, MO

Cleaning your drains goes beyond the surface appeal – it's a key part of caring for your home. Over time, clogs will damage your house, increase your chance of getting sick, attract insects and rodents, and degrade your home's overall plumbing performance.

Corrosion

When a clog sticks around in your Creve Coeur, MO drain and pipes, it can slowly but steadily corrode the pipes, increasing long-term wear and tear. This is caused via increased friction, changing the pH of the water, or both. Corrosion is particularly dangerous because it generally can't be detected from outside the pipe until it breaks and starts spilling water.

Clogs

Clogs can occur when debris accumulates, tapering the drain, creating bottlenecks and even blockages. Then, because your drain's flow rate is reduced, its performance will suffer, and eventually it can spit debris and dirty water back up the drain. Additionally, if pressure builds up, it can result in a break in your pipe.

Water Damage

If your pipe springs a leak, water can flood part of your home, causing serious damage. You might be able to see it, but it could be in an area you can't see. If water leaks in these areas, the damage can be deep and structural, necessitating repairs.

Health Risks: Bacteria, Mold, and Mildew

Bacteria, mold, and mildew aren't don't just smell bad – they can be sources of health issues, too. The organic matter in uncleaned drains can create a breeding ground for bacteria and fungi, which can expand and get into your air. On top of that, they can also increase pipe corrosion, resulting in increased damage.

Pest Infestations

Buildup of food waste and standing water can attract pests, particularly insects. In Creve Coeur, MO, mosquitoes, flies, and cockroaches can all survive and thrive in these conditions and create long-standing problems. Working with an exterminator can remove the pests, and working with a plumber to clean the drains can fight against their return.

Reduced Performance in Your Home's Plumbing

When dirt builds up in your drain over time, you'll run into issues with your day-to-day plumbing performance. It may slowly build up over time, but having your drains perform suboptimally will affect you daily:

  • Sinks full of dirt and gunk
  • Toilets that don't flush properly
  • Dirty or low-pressure showers

As time goes on, the debris will build up and eventually totally block the pipe. At this stage, you're likely to see leaks in your pipes, spilling out water and damaging your property's value. To prevent this, do what you can to ensure that only water (and in the toilet, waste) goes down the pipes and work with a plumber to inspect them regularly.

Should I use chemical drain cleaners?

We don't recommend the use of chemical drain cleaners for a few reasons - they can damage your pipes, often don't work in the case of total blockages, and can be hazardous to your health. If they linger in your pipes, too, they can combine with other chemicals you send down your drain to make harmful compounds.

Can clogged drains make you sick?

Yes, in two ways. First, clogs can make ideal growing conditions for harmful bacteria and fungi. This can lead to exposure to infections and the like around the given drain.
Second, if the water cannot flow past a block, it can cause waste water to back up, contaminating the rest of your Creve Coeur, MO home's water system.

How often should drain pipes be cleaned in Creve Coeur, MO?

Most homes benefit from professional drain cleaning every 6 months to 1 year, in order to knock out any complete blocks. You can do your own monthly maintenance to prevent buildup.

What things should I avoid putting down drains?

While there are too many things to completely list out, these are some common items that people tend to send down their drains, but actually shouldn't:

  • Fats/Oils/Grease
  • Coffee Grounds
  • Egg Shells
  • Paper (besides Toilet Paper)
  • Cleaning Products
  • Rice or Pasta
  • Paint
What are common causes of drain clogs?

No matter how hard you try to avoid sending any of the above substances down your drains, eventually, some sort of debris will build up to become a clog. Grease, hair, soap, and food waste are the most frequent causes of clogs.

Is it okay to pour boiling water down the drain?

Probably not - boiling water can damage PVC pipe and some fittings, so we don't recommend pouring boiling water down any of your drains. There are occasionally plumbing systems which can handle boiling water, but you're better off using slightly cooled down water, with significantly less risk of damaging your drains.

How can I protect my drain?

Besides regular cleaning/inspections, take advantage of drain covers to stop unwanted substances from flowing down. Compost or trash food scraps, don't send them down the garbage disposal. And pour hot (not boiling!) water down the drain weekly to guard against grease blockages.
